Did You Know?

Fascinating pigeon facts that might surprise you.

Pigeons can find their way home from over 1,300 miles away — they were used as message carriers in both World Wars.

Pigeons can fly at speeds of up to 77.6 mph, making them one of the fastest birds in the world.

A flock of just 100 pigeons can produce over 2,400 pounds of droppings in a single year.

Pigeon droppings are highly acidic (pH 3-4.5) and can eat through car paint, concrete, and roofing materials.

Pigeons have been domesticated for over 5,000 years — they were the first bird humans ever domesticated.

A single pigeon produces about 25 pounds of droppings per year, which can corrode metal and damage building facades.

DIY vs. Professional Pigeon Control in Moorheadattic-pigeon-removal

DIY MethodEffectivenessLimitation
Visual deterrents (fake owls, reflective tape)Temporarily effective for 1-2 weeksPigeons quickly habituate and ignore them
Removing food sourcesHelpful as part of a broader planUrban environments provide too many alternative food sources for this alone
Sealing individual entry pointsEffective for specific openingsPigeons find alternative entry points without comprehensive exclusion
Water sprinklers or motion spraysSome short-term deterrenceNot practical for rooftops or upper ledges; water waste and maintenance cost
Homemade spice or vinegar spraysVery short-term deterrentWashes away with rain and requires constant reapplication
